AOA Centers Now Open!

News and updates

August 31, 2021

We are excited to announce that the AOA Elder Centers are fully reopened.  The Wini Kettle Senior Center and the Seneca Allegany Elder Center will be open to Elders from 8am-4pm, Monday-Friday. 

Elders are welcome to stop in and enjoy the AOA facilities.  Play a game, work on your crafts, or just enjoy a cup of coffee with friends.  All activities will be self-directed until normal staffing levels resume.  Please note that COVID safety precautions are still being followed, including: temperature screenings, social distancing and mask wearing for unvaccinated individuals.

Lunch will continue to be served from 12-1pm each day at:

  • Wini Kettle Senior Center, 28 Thomas Indian School Drive, Irving, NY (daily)
  • 44 Seneca Street, Salamanca, NY (daily)
  • Seneca Allegany Center, 3644 Administration Drive, Salamanca, NY (Thursdays only)

Please remember to call for lunch reservations by 3pm the day before:  Allegany (716) 945-8414 , Cattaraugus (716) 532-5777.

If you are not feeling well, please stay home.
